BSRU’s Office of International Affairs Hosts International Academic Conference with Partner Universities from 7 Countries
———————
On January 19, 2025, from 1:00 PM to 3:00 PM, the Office of International Affairs and ASEAN Network at Bansomdejchaopraya Rajabhat University (BSRU) organized an international academic conference with nine partner universities from seven countries. The conference was chaired by Assistant Professor Dr. Kanakorn Sawangcharoen, President of BSRU, along with university executives, the Director of International Affairs and ASEAN Network Office, Deputy Directors, and Assistant Directors. The meeting was attended by 25 executives from the following institutions:
1. Universitas Mahasaraswati Denpasar, Indonesia
2. Leshan Normal University, People’s Republic of China
3. Hanyang University ERICA Campus, South Korea
4. Tribhuvan University, Nepal
5. Nepal Public Campus Association, Nepal
6. National Pingtung University, Taiwan
7. Lipa City Colleges, Philippines
8. National Teachers College, Philippines
9. Universiti Utara Malaysia, Malaysia
The conference objectives were:
1. To present BSRU’s international activities conducted in 2024
2. To exchange and learn about student exchange program plans for 2025 among participating universities
3. To implement proactive inter-university activities
4. To discuss international collaborative opportunities
The meeting facilitated extensive exchanges of ideas regarding academic cooperation, research collaboration, cultural arts, and academic services between institutions, all aimed at advancing BSRU’s sustainable development goals.
The Office of International Affairs and ASEAN Network will continue to host discussions on collaborative approaches and plan future joint activities to enhance international education standards. This initiative also aims to expand academic cooperation networks at the international level while strengthening friendly relations between institutions.
